S. 2424 (105th)

A bill to provide for the reliquidation of certain entries of certain thermal transfer multifunction machines.

Summary

Directs the U.S. Customs Service, upon request, to liquidate or reliquidate (refund duty on) certain entries (filed at the port of Los Angeles) of indirect electrostatic copiers at the rate of duty that would have been applicable to such merchandise if they had been liquidated or reliquidated at a duty rate applicable to other automated data processing (ADP) thermal transfer printer units on the date of entry.
